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:122548 Lee JD, et al., The FERM protein Epb4.1l5 is required for organization of the neural plate and for the epithelial-mesenchymal transition at the primitive streak of the mouse embryo. Development. 2007 Jun;134(11):2007-16
Assay type: Immunohistochemistry
MGI Accession ID: MGI:3721253
Gene symbol: Epb41l5
Gene name: erythrocyte membrane protein band 4.1 like 5
Antibody: Anti-Lulu
Results
Specimen 2D: embryonic day 7.5 (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S11: embryo Present Regionally restricted 2D Expression was apically enriched in the epiblast.
TS11: primitive streak Present Regionally restricted 2D inset , 2D Expression was found at the periphery of cells ingressing in the primitive streak.

Specimen 2E: embryonic day 8.5 (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S13: neural tube Present Regionally restricted 2E Expression was apically enriched in the neural tube.

Specimen 2F: embryonic day 8.5; Epb41l5Gt(AE0088)Wtsi/Epb41l5Gt(AE0088)Wtsi (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S13: future spinal cord neural plate Absent 2F
